the logistics of WHY its being shipped to Ken make no sense... because as soon as its offloaded from the ship, its truck bound [otherwise known as LTL, less-than-truckload shipping], which is by far the cheapest portion of its journey, and the portion that you want to maximize the distance traveled... it makes no economic sense to truck it to ken when he's a few hours from the coast and then parcel them individually further into the states, its probably going to add 200 to everyones shipping cost.

Found out that there WILL be taxes/duties to import. The only countries that we as American's don't pay duties on are from Canada and Mexico thanks to NAFTA. Not sure on the shipping cost yet. I need to know a few things first:
